Patent number: 8724312Abstract: A device for use with a portable computer includes a base, a stand having an upper portion and an adjustable linkage, and a connection mechanism. The base is adapted to rest upon a surface and includes a keyboard that is physically integrated with the base. The stand is attached to the base. The upper portion is adapted to provide a surface upon which a portable computer rests. The upper portion includes an attachment mechanism adapted to attach to a portable computer resting upon the upper portion to secure the portable computer physically to the upper portion. The adjustable linkage is connected to the base and is connected to the upper portion of the stand on another end. The adjustable linkage is adapted to position the upper portion of the stand. The connection mechanism provides data communication from the integrated keyboard to a portable computer resting upon the upper portion.Type: GrantFiled: March 22, 2011Date of Patent: May 13, 2014Inventors: Bradley Jones, Paul Tomita

Publication number: 20140104782Abstract: An electronic device includes a first body and a second body. The first body includes a first main body and a first magnetic element fixed in the first main body. The second body includes a second main body, a supporting unit, a second magnetic element, and a third magnetic element. The second main body is adapted to hold the first body. The supporting unit is pivoted to the second main body. The second magnetic element is fixed in the second main body. The third magnetic element is slidably configured in the second main body to restrict a rotation of the supporting unit relative to the second main body. When the first body leans against the second main body, the third magnetic element is subject to a magnetic attraction force from the first magnetic element and escapes from the supporting unit, so that the supporting unit supports the first body.Type: ApplicationFiled: October 8, 2013Publication date: April 17, 2014Applicant: COMPAL ELECTRONICS, INC.Inventors: Pei-Jen Lin, Wei-Chih Hsu, Sheng-Wei Wu, Chang-Hua Wei, Hui-Jou Tsai, Yao-Tsung Yeh, Kun-Hsin Liu, Wei-Hao Lan, Chun-Huang Yu, Pei-Yi Chu, Hong-Tien Wang, Shi-Kuan Chen

Patent number: 8593822Abstract: The present invention improves the operability when opening and closing a cover. Since the cover is curved such that the front face is in a concave form, when opening a memory slot, part of the cover is lifted from a first casing by simply removing a screw from the first casing and the cover. The cover can be detached from the first casing by holding the lifted portion of the cover, and, thus, the memory slot can be opened easily without using the weight of the cover. Accordingly, it is possible to improve the operability when attaching a memory module to the memory slot or when detaching a memory module from the memory slot.Type: GrantFiled: September 20, 2011Date of Patent: November 26, 2013Assignee: Panasonic CorporationInventors: Yoshiaki Nagamura, Shintaro Tanaka

Publication number: 20130279110Abstract: A point-of-sale system includes a stand that supports a tablet computer. The tablet computer can run a merchant application to provide the typical functionality for a point-of-sale system. The stand can be rotatable to face either the merchant or the customer. The stand can incorporate a card reader. The tablet computer can be connected through a hub to other peripheral components, such as a controllable cash drawer, a printer and/or a bar code reader. The cash drawer can include a slidable drawer having sliding rails that are hidden from a top view of the drawer.Type: ApplicationFiled: March 12, 2013Publication date: October 24, 2013Applicant: Square, Inc.Inventors: Troy Edwards, Lukas Skoog, Amish Babu, Jesse Dorogusker

Patent number: 7969732Abstract: A support device has a base body having top and bottom surfaces. The bottom surface supports the base body upon a work-surface, and the top surface is disposed on a top surface plane that is rotated about 20 degrees from the plane of the work-surface. The top surface further includes a support slot construction that is adapted to support a tablet computer device in two work positions. The support slot construction includes a rear sidewall and a first front sidewall spaced apart from each other by a first bottom surface, which together hold the tablet computer device on a first plane that is rotated about 75 degrees from the work surface plane. A second front sidewall spaced apart from the first front sidewall by a second bottom surface together supporting the tablet computer device on a second plane that is rotated about 65 degrees from the plane of the work-surface.Type: GrantFiled: July 19, 2010Date of Patent: June 28, 2011Inventor: Kevin Noble

Patent number: 7679902Abstract: A docking station, serving as a digital hub and cable management platform, support a laptop computer (42) in an upright position with the laptop screen (43) in a comfortable viewing position relative to the working position of the user. The laptop (42) is positioned in an upright slot (4) in the docking station, with the connection ports easily seen and accessed. The surface of the laptop slot (4) is lined with non-slip surface (3) to ease insertion and control of the laptop (42) as it is lowered into the slot (4). An adjustable front cover (15) defining the front boundary of the slot (4) covers the keyboard of the mobile computer (42) so that the user does not need to view two keyboards, and the appearance of the docked laptop (42) is clean and aesthetic. Wireless data and power transmission into the laptop (42) is provided while the laptop (42) is in the slot (4) so that the laptop (42) can be used in the docking station without a need for cable connections (45, 46) at all.Type: GrantFiled: May 22, 2003Date of Patent: March 16, 2010Inventor: Eric Thompson
